    The University of Chicago Booth School of Business invites applications for tenure-track positions at the assistant or associate professor levels in operations management for the 2022-23 academic year. 

    Successful candidates will have outstanding research abilities and will be committed to achieving excellence in teaching operations management at the MBA level. The candidate must have obtained, or expect to obtain shortly, a PhD or equivalent degree in Operations Management, Operations Research, Management Science, Industrial Engineering, or a related field.

    Booth faculty will be available to interview prospective applicants during (and around) the INFORMS Annual Meeting, October 24-27, 2021.  To express an interest for an interview (virtual) during INFORMS, please contact professor René Caldentey (rene.caldentey@chicagobooth.edu) via email by Friday, October 1, 2021.  Interested individuals participating in the October conference are encouraged to submit a curriculum vitae, job market paper(s), and any supporting materials by October 1, 2021 using the online application system at http://apply.interfolio.com/92216.

    We will begin formally reviewing applications on November 15, 2021 and strongly encourage you to submit all material by that date to ensure full and timely consideration.  We will continue to accept applications until January 31, 2022.

    Applications will be accepted online at: http://apply.interfolio.com/92216. At that website, you will be asked to submit two letters of reference (sent separately by the writer), a current vita, and copies of at most two research papers.
